Keto Fried Mozzarella Sticks

Crispy, golden, and irresistibly cheesy, these Keto Fried Mozzarella Sticks are the ultimate low-carb snack or appetizer for any occasion. Made with a flavorful almond flour, Parmesan cheese, and crushed pork rind coating, these mozzarella sticks are packed with rich, savory taste while staying keto-friendly and gluten-free. The double-coating technique ensures the perfect crunch, while freezing the mozzarella beforehand prevents any messy melting during frying. Fried to golden perfection in your choice of olive or avocado oil, these mozzarella sticks are ready in just 30 minutes and pair beautifully with a low-carb marinara or your favorite keto-friendly dipping sauce. Prep Time:20 mins
Cook Time:10 mins
Total Time:30 mins
Servings: 8

Ingredients

  • 8 sticks Mozzarella string cheese
  • 1 cup Almond flour
  • 1 cup Parmesan cheese, grated
  • 1 cup Crushed pork rinds
  • 2 large Eggs
  • 1 teaspoon Gar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• 0.5 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 2 cups Olive oil or avocado oil

Directions

Step 1

Cut each mozzarella string cheese stick in half to make 16 pieces and place them in the freezer for at least 30 minutes. This step helps prevent the cheese from melting too quickly while frying.

Step 2

In a shallow bowl, combine almond flour, grated Parmesan cheese, crushed pork rinds, garlic powder, Italian seasoning, salt, and black pepper.

Step 3

In a separate shallow bowl, whisk the eggs until well combined.

Step 4

Remove mozzarella sticks from the freezer.

Step 5

Dip each mozzarella stick in the egg mixture, ensuring it's completely coated. Allow the excess egg to drip off.

Step 6

Roll the mozzarella stick in the almond flour breading mixture, pressing gently to ensure a good coating. Repeat the process to double coat each mozzarella stick: dip again in egg, then in the breading mixture.

Step 7

Place the coated mozzarella sticks on a plate or tray lined with parchment paper.

Step 8

Heat the olive oil or avocado oil in a deep frying pan over medium-high heat until it reaches about 350°F (175°C).

Step 9

Fry the mozzarella sticks in batches, ensuring not to overcrowd the pan, for about 1-2 minutes per side, or until golden brown and crispy.

Step 10

Transfer the fried mozzarella sticks to a paper towel-lined plate to drain any excess oil.

Step 11

Serve warm with your favorite low-carb marinara sauce or dipping sauce.
